I taught in Korea about a year and a half ago. I didn't like the job (Kindergarden), so I just left without warning. "Pulling a runner," I believe it's referred to.

I liked Korea and am planning on returning to teach grade-school level.
I have all my documents and am starting to apply for some positions.

Question: Is there any reason to believe I'll be unable to get another E-2 visa since I bailed on my last job?

Anybody have personal experience with this or know someone who has?

By the way, I'm not mentioning my Kindergarden debacle in Korea (for obvious reasons) to the positions I'm applying to now.

Shouldn't be a problem. I've heard of co-workers who have done runners. It wasn't a problem for them to find employment afterward.
